RESPONSIBILITIES & QUALIFICATIONS

Responsibilities
As a Resident Services Director, you will be responsible for providing overall leadership and management for the Activities, Resident Services, and Transportation operations including developing and leading a successful, engaging resident centered activity program for the entire community. You will lead the day to day programs, maintaining a calendar of activities and events that provide a variety of resident experiences.

In addition, you will work with other Department Coordinators and the Executive Director to develop and maintain ongoing departmental processes in coordination with the overall function of the community.

Financial responsibilities include budget preparation and monitoring of expenses and financial statements to meet revenue and budget targets. Leadership responsibilities include recruiting, hiring, coaching and retaining a high performing employee team.

To be successful you will need to have:
  • The ability to handle multiple priorities, possess written and verbal skills for effective communication, be competent in organizational and time management skills, and demonstrate good judgment, problem solving and decision making skills
  • The ability to lead and engage residents for their involvement in the social events and various activities
  • High pro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Outlook and Excel) and Mac OS X (Pages, esp.), with the ability to learn new applications.
  • Must be willing to work evenings and weekends to meet the needs of residents and fellow team members.
  • Prefer two (2) years supervisory/management experience including hiring staff, coaching, performance management daily operations supervision, discipline and counseling.
  • High school diploma required. College degree preferred.
  • Knowledge of local state and federal regulations pertaining to resident care and services.
